J0E Posted March 21, 2004 Report Share Posted March 21, 2004 Stock S60R: 14.0-14.3 @ 99-101. Stock 850R: 14.9-15.2 @ 93-95.~300 BHP 850R (filter, downpipe, race cat, cat-back, ECU): 14.5-14.8 @ 94-97.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
